Any 'deal' over $500 must be in writing. So I'd say you have every right in the world to not sell since you really never had a contract, unless you were selling for $499.

Selling to him when he wanted it and when you felt bad about his medical condition is one thing and commendable on your part.

The fact that he wants to buy it at a great discount just to give to his grandkid feels like a whole other deal that was never part of the conversation regardless of a written contract and the $500 rule.
